Yogi govt to bear cost of treatment of corona patients in private hospitals too

Lucknow: The Yogi Adityanath government in Uttar Pradesh is engaged in a war against Corona. CM Yogi has directed to ensure that no government or private hospital refuses to admit the infected when the bed is present. It has also asked for such arrangements to send the concerned hospital patient to a private hospital if beds are not available in the Government hospital.

As per the order issued by the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ister's Office, if the patient is not able to get treatment on a payment basis in private hospitals, the state government will pay his treatment at the lowest rate under the 'Ayushman Bharat Yojana'. CM Yogi clarified that no patient should be harmed due to lack of treatment. If unfortunately, the patient dies, the Government will perform the last rites according to his religion at his own expense.

Yogi government has further said that there is no shortage of oxygen in the state. In a virtual interaction with the editors of several newspapers, CM Yogi has assured that there is no shortage of oxygen in any government or private covid hospital in the state. He termed black marketing and hoarding as a problem and called for strict action against it. IIT is working closely with Kanpur, IIT BHU, and IIM Lucknow for live tracking and audit of demand, supply, and distribution of oxygen.
